Distortion analysis in stereoscopic images

The distortions in the perceived image from a stereoscopic image pair displayed on a screen are analyzed for different conditions of photographing, projecting, and viewing for the cases of both a stereo camera and a stereo projector with a parallel configuration. The conditions used for the analysis are positions and stereo bases of viewer and the camera and magnification of the displayed image. The possible location of the image is also found for given locations of the camera and the viewer. The obtained resulted can be used to optimize stereo image display systems.
